Wells Fargo Invests $250K in NYC Small Businesses Through Partnership with CitizensNYC
Hear how both organizations are helping underserved small businesses stay open and preserve jobs.
In this episode, we’re joined by:
- Bill Jordan, Sr. VP, Relationship Manager (Wells Fargo)
- Catherine Domenech, VP of Social Impact and Sustainability (Wells Fargo)
- Natasha Williams, Sr. Managing Partner (The Cornelius Group)
